What are some Decomposers in the pampas grasslands?

Some common decomposers in the Pampas grasslands include fungi such as molds and mushrooms, bacteria, and detritivores like earthworms and beetles. These organisms break down dead plant material, releasing nutrients back into the soil for use by other living organisms.

What are some abiotic factors of grsslands?

In a grassland the abiotic components are the non living parts of the ecosystem that are depended on by the living organisms. There are four major abiotic parts; soil, climate, natural disturbances and topography.

What are the regions in the environment that provide basic needs such as food shelter mates for reproduction and protection for survival of living organisms?

The regions in the environment that provide basic needs for living organisms are called habitats. Habitats are specific places where organisms can obtain food, shelter, mates for reproduction, and protection to survive. Examples include forests, grasslands, deserts, oceans, and freshwater environments.
